The American newspaper The Wall Street Journal reported on Friday, citing Israeli security sources, that Jerusalem was planning to attack the leadership of the Hamas terrorist organization in places such as Lebanon, Qatar, Turkey and other countries.

The report referred to Netanyahu's statement that he had given the order to assassinate senior members of the organization, and claimed that plans to carry out the assassinations had been in place since October 7, following the massacres by Hamas.

About a week ago, Netanyahu and Galant explicitly threatened Hamas leaders at a press conference they held on the eve of the hostage deal. Netanyahu provided an unusual statement when he said: "I have instructed the Mossad to act against the heads of Hamas." Netanyahu even claimed that "there is no obligation in the agreement not to act in a lull against Hamas leaders wherever they may be." Netanyahu addressed the question of whether Hamas leaders have immunity under the agreement, adding that "such a clause does not exist."

Minister Galant referred specifically to members of the political bureau, Ismail Haniyeh and Khaled Mashaal: "They live on borrowed time. Across the globe. They are all mortal."
